Location: Laredo, Texas
Job Type: Full-Time, Permanent
Interview Type: Virtual Interviews
Compensation & Benefits:
- Pay Range: $114,400 - $158,080
- Sign-On Bonus: $15,000
- Shift: Monday to Friday, 8:00 AM - 5:00 PM
- Weekend Coverage: Required every 3rd weekend
- Relocation Assistance: Available for eligible candidates
About the Role:
We are seeking a Clinical Pharmacist to join a dynamic pharmacy team in a busy acute care hospital environment. The pharmacy department is located within a 326-bed acute care facility and operates in a secure setting. This position offers stability, career development, and the opportunity to work in a supportive, professional atmosphere.
Responsibilities:
- Ensure the safe, effective, and cost-efficient use of medications
- Collaborate with physicians and healthcare teams to optimize patient care
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date medication records
- Monitor patient response to drug therapies and adjust treatment as needed
- Participate in pharmacy clinical initiatives and compliance reviews
Required Qualifications:
- Doctor of Pharmacy (Pharm.D.) from an accredited institution
- Minimum of one (1) year of hospital clinical pharmacy experience
- Active license to practice Pharmacy in the State of Texas
- Basic Life Support (BLS) certification
- A.C.P.E. accredited I.V. Certification
Preferred Qualifications:
- Completion of a PGY-1 residency in an acute care setting
- PGY-1/PGY-2 residency in a hospital pharmacy
- Board certification(s):
- BCOP (Board Certified Oncology Pharmacist)
- BCPS (Board Certified Pharmacotherapy Specialist)
